It sounds like you have done all that is required (for those valves)... but, usually one should check code stresses, sag, displacements (pipe clashes), in-line equipment loads, loads acting on all equipment connections. Assuming these all check out and that you have no outrageously large restraint reactions all should be well...

Of course is the model correct for geometry, SIFs, assumed boundary conditions, pipe properties, temperature / pressure profiles? And last but certainly not least are the load cases setup properly?
